If forecasts hold true, KPAH may see a freeze the morning of the 18th. That would be a week earlier than the average ( http://www.weather.gov/pah/PaducahFreezeClimatology ) .

In 2013, the first freeze was October 24 and in 2014, it was November 1. Both of those winters turned out to be rather cold with some warmer periods and some exceptionally cold.


So what, if any indication might an earlier than average freeze be as far as the overall season?
